- jeongduen1Sep 03, 2021 · 4 years agoOne strategy for managing bond maturity in the crypto market is to diversify your investments. By spreading your investments across different bonds with varying maturities, you can reduce the impact of any single bond's maturity on your overall portfolio. This helps to mitigate the risk associated with bond maturity and provides a more stable investment strategy. Another strategy is to actively monitor the bond market and adjust your portfolio accordingly. By staying informed about market trends and interest rate movements, you can make informed decisions about when to buy or sell bonds. This allows you to take advantage of favorable market conditions and optimize your returns. Additionally, investors can consider using bond laddering as a strategy for managing bond maturity. This involves purchasing bonds with staggered maturities, such as a combination of short-term, medium-term, and long-term bonds. As each bond matures, the proceeds can be reinvested into new bonds with longer maturities, maintaining a consistent income stream while spreading out the risk. Overall, the key to managing bond maturity in the crypto market is to have a well-thought-out investment strategy that takes into account diversification, market monitoring, and bond laddering.
